    A member of my forum has put forth a suggestion that entails the addition of a new forum or sub-forum to our already-massive list of sections. I think we do have enough discussions and threads that would warrant the addition of this new section, but I'm not sure. I hate the idea of adding it, it being un-used, and then having an empty section. I can always remove it, but I'd rather make the right decision the first time.

    What kind of considerations do you make before adding a new section to your forum? Do you have set criteria or requirements?

    If the request is reasonable and the suggested section is appropriate, I'll generally make the change without hesitation. However, before doing so:

    • Can the suggested category/section be combined with an already existing entity to prevent confusion and/or excess "index length"? What are the advantages of adding said section?
    I've had to deal with some rather unreasonable reactions due to the addition of new categories/boards. While some members cherish and take advantage of the addition(s), others tend to publicly show their dislike of change and in turn, take it out on others (rudely and inappropriately).     On my forums there really has to be a good amount of threads on the subject before I add a new forum. If the subject somes up at least 3 times a week that when I will give it the thought of adding sub-forum.
